Statute of Limitations

A lawsuit against negligent asbestos manufacturers must be filed within a specified time period, also called the statute of limitations. Once a person or a family member learns they have an asbestos-related illness the clock begins to tick.

A successful asbestos lawsuit will compensate a victim or their loved ones for their losses, such as medical expenses, home care costs lost wages, loss of quality of life, as well as funeral and burial costs. Mesothelioma patients may also be eligible to receive compensation for mental suffering and pain as well as loss of consortium.

In certain states the statute of limitations begins to run out when they begin to show signs of an asbestos-related condition, such as lung cancer or asbestosis. Because mesothelioma can take years to manifest itself, many asbestos sufferers are unaware of their diagnosis until the statute of limitation has expired. This is why it is crucial to speak with an asbestos lawyer as soon as possible.

Asbestos litigation is a complicated field and there are many factors that could affect the statute of limitations. For instance, the place of the asbestos exposure or the employer will determine the state's statute of limitation that applies to a claim. In addition, victims may be diagnosed with multiple asbestos-related ailments, which can result in different statutes of limitation to run simultaneously.

It is essential to consult with an asbestos lawyer to ensure you don't be late for filing an action. An experienced lawyer will help you decide which legal options will be best for your case, and will do their best to come up with a fair solution. If there is no agreement reached the lawyer will be able to go to the court.

Asbestos victims should also consider filing a claim with an asbestos trust fund in order to receive compensation for their injuries. These funds are established by companies who once manufactured asbestos-based products to cover victims' medical expenses, compensation, and other damages. Your asbestos lawyer will be able to determine whether your claim could be submitted to an asbestos trust fund, and will assist you in the process.

Asbestos Litigation in New York

New York is a prime jurisdiction for asbestos litigation. The state is third nationally for the number of asbestos cases filed and second for mesothelioma-specific claims. Asbestos-related diseases can develop for years after exposure and may cause devastating complications such as mesothelioma, lung cancer and asbestosis.

Asbestos victims in New York need an experienced lawyer to help file a claim, get proper medical attention and fight for compensation. An attorney can provide emotional support to guide you through this difficult time.

Anyone who was exposed to asbestos while working are at risk for numerous lung illnesses and diseases like mesothelioma. The exposure can happen on ships and bases, power plants, shipyard repair, construction,, and other industries. Workers who worked with insulation, pipefitting boiler making and shipbuilding systems are at risk for asbestos exposure. Families of workers in these industries may also be at risk for mesothelioma lawsuit.

Asbestos sufferers may file a suit against the parties who put them at risk of exposure, like equipment manufacturers, employers and even manufacturers. Asbestos lawyers will study your case, determine the defendants, and gather evidence to prove the responsible parties who were negligent in creating your condition. Once they have all the evidence they require, they'll bring civil lawsuits within the deadlines set by your state.

Filing Your Claim

A successful asbestos claim can pay victims for medical expenses, lost income, and suffering. It can also pay for funeral expenses and other financial losses. A mesothelioma attorney can help victims and their families file an asbestos lawsuit, or pursue compensation via other legal avenues like trust funds or benefits for veterans from the Department of Veterans Affairs.

To qualify for a mesothelioma settlement, it is essential to have an accurate record of the diagnosis and your previous exposure to asbestos. This includes medical records, employment records, and witness statements. Mesothelioma attorneys work with specialists who review these records and ensure they are as robust as they can be in support of a lawsuit.

A knowledgeable asbestos lawyer will begin the lawsuit process by drafting a document referred to as a complaint. The document, also referred to as a pleading, describes the legal reasons behind the lawsuit, and names asbestos companies as defendants. The document also includes the details of all your injuries and losses.

In many states there is an expiration date that gives a deadline for asbestos lawsuits. Your attorney will determine the deadlines in your state and ensure you don't forget any important deadlines. They will also discuss the options you have for compensation, including workers' compensation benefits and VA benefits.

After the pleading has been filed the lawyer will conduct additional investigation to strengthen your case and gather evidence. This may include interviewing coworkers, reviewing your employment background and looking for other asbestos companies that could be responsible for your exposure.

In addition your lawyer can assist you file a claim with asbestos trust funds established by bankruptcy asbestos companies. These funds can assist you to obtain compensation without going through trial.
